Absolutely. I thank everyone for coming to this meeting. During the many years I spent as a councillor, I saw the role that local authorities played in planning. I believe the local authority is the best place for planning. I am concerned about the possibility of this initiative being extended. Everything relies on local authorities. The mechanism used by local authorities always involves the type of house, the size of build and the kind of infrastructure, including schools, community facilities and doctors' surgeries, that is needed in local areas.

This is a major issue for local authorities and needs to go back to them. I firmly believe that the Minister needs to address this by staffing local authorities more. The biggest issue we have with our local authorities is understaffing. I have concerns about the number and types of houses that are being built. Local authorities need to be appropriately staffed. That is where I fundamentally believe we can get better results. I listened to what the witnesses said. They have done their job, but I think we need to go back to local authorities. Local authorities can play that part.
